I had a playstation two for about 6 months before selling it. But I quite liked just playing a few games and Fire Warrior was a first person perspective shooter that was appealing cause its Sci-Fi. If you are a games workshop addict then it will appeal ever so more. The game is you a Tau fighting space marines basically to soldier on through the galactic hostilities. The puzzles are simple and don't hold you away from the action and there is plenty of storyling to add to this action. The guns are sweet and simple yet its just a good game. Perhaps not great for any reason in particular but definately appealing to Shoot em up fans and the completetion of the game is enough satisfaction to out beat most games available. If you have a PS2 I would recommend. If you are a GW fan I would also recommend. I would not recommend if you are happy with a game at the moment and want a change because Fire Warrior won't fill extra gaps in entertainment it will just fill empty gaps for gaming entertainment.
